## Releases

Shipping a new version of Stackfloat (the queue-depth autoscaler) is a two-step dance: tag the build, then let the promotion pipeline soak it against the replay queue for an hour. If scale decisions drift more than 5% from baseline, it auto-rejects — don't fight it, just investigate. Artifacts must be signed before promotion. The release signing key is:

release key, kagag-yahag: bky6_4YGW3e

Every published package carries provenance metadata generated at build time: the source revision, the builder host class, and the dependency lockfile digest. Release managers should verify that the provenance record matches the tag before promoting to the stable channel; mismatches usually mean a stale runner picked up the job. Promotion is blocked until verification passes. The canonical build token for the current stable release appears below.

build token for tajeg-bajep: htk14_409ba9df6b8acb

- Visit the archive room in the basement of Ostend House to collect the stationery crate for your team. Take the stairs past the mailroom; the lift doesn't serve that level. Return the crate trolley when finished and switch off the lights. The keypad by the archive door takes the code below.

badge for kahif-kahog: bdg-QW-0

Leadership Review Briefing — Tarnwell Media

The proposed Lumisphere Plus tier bundles offline access, priority support, and family sharing at a mid-range price point. Pilot data from the Eastvale region shows a 12% uptake among trial users. Rollout would require modest billing changes and a two-week support training cycle. Department heads should review staffing impacts before Thursday's session.

board note of kadug-tawig: Only 5 of the 100 pilot accounts renewed Oliath, so a churn review is set for April 15.